[Linux] Process 관리
2022. 11. 3. 17:57
IT/Linux
foreground shell 을 점유함. 실행되는 동안 다른 App 실행 불가 인터럽트 가능 # ctrl + c 종료, # ctrl + z 정지 일반적으로 app을 실행한 상태 background shell 을 점유하지 않음 process 실행중에도 다른 app 실행가능 인터럽트 불가능, 명령어로 제어 가능 foreground 전환 후 종료 (# fg %[pid] ) 후 정지 (ctrl + c) 명령어 뒤에 & 붙이면 됨 백그라운드로 실행한 프로세스를 Foreground로 변경하려면 fg %[프로세스 id] 를 입력하면 됩니다. # kill -l # ps -ef # kill -9 [pid] : 프로세스 kill # ps aux # kill -19 [pid] : 프로세스 중단